ISSS 2025: 29th International Symposium on Separation Sciences

ISSS 2025 is the 29th edition of the International Symposium on Separation Sciences (ISSS) series started in 1990 in Bled (Slovenia) as the continuation of a series of local seminars and conferences held in Zagreb since 1967. The first six editions were alternatively organized in Slovenia and Croatia and the subsequent editions were held as annual international meetings in Central European Countries, under the auspicious of the Central European Group for Separation Sciences (CEGSS). The symposium traditionally offers an opportunity to scientists and practitioners of high-performance separation techniques, such as GS, HPLC and capillary electromigration techniques, to present and discuss the latest progresses related to all aspects of these separation techniques, their hyphenation to other separation methods or spectroscopic techniques, and their applications in scientific and industrial areas.

Invited Speakers

Prof. Boguslaw Buszewski
  • Institution: Jan Czochralski Kuyavian-Pomeranian Research & Development Centre, Torun, Poland
  • Title: Biosilica – a new generation packing nanomaterials for separation techniques
Prof. Irena Vovk
  • Institution: National Institute of Chemistry Ljubljana, Slovenia
  • Title: TBA
Prof. Petr Česla
  • Institution: University of Pardubice, Czech Republic
  • Title: A new approach to numerical optimization of gradient separation conditions in liquid chromatography coupled with tandem mass spectrometric detection
Prof. Erwin Rosenberg
  • Institution: Vienna University of Technology, Austria
  • Title: Using Machine Learning Techniques to Predict Chromatographic and Other Physico-Chemical Properties of Individual Substances and Mixtures
Dr. Modest Gertsiuk
  • Institution: National Academy of Sciences of Ukraine
  • Title:  Research on the state of pollution of surface water bodies in the Kyiv region of Ukraine
Prof. Róbert Góra
  • Institution: Comenius University in Bratislava, Slovak Republic
  • Title: TBA
Prof. Khrisztián Horváth
  • Institution: University of Pannonia, Veszprém, Hungary
  • Title: TBA
Dr. Václav Kašička
  • Institution: Institute of Organic Chemistry and Biochemistry of the Czech Academy of Sciences
  • Title: Peptide mapping of proteins by capillary electrophoresis
Prof. Virginia Coman
  • Institution: Babes-Bolyai University, Cluj-Napoca, Romania
  • Title: Thin-layer chromatography in forensic analysis
Dr. Danilo Corradini
  • Institution: Italian National Research Council Institute for Biological Systems Rome, Italy
  • Title: Synthesis and accumulation of secondary metabolites in selenium-enriched edible plants
Prof. Luigi Mondello
  • Institution: University of Messina Chemical, Biological, Pharmaceutical and Environmental Sciences Department Messina, Italy
  • Title: Green and Sustainable methods in Chromatography and Related Techniques
Prof. Michael Laemmerhofer
  • Institution: University of Tuebingen, Germany
  • Title: Isomer separations all over the molecular space across pharmaceutical and bioscience application fields
Dr. Imre Molnár
  • Institution:  Molnár-Institute for applied chromatography, Berlin, Germany
  • Title: TBA
Dr Milica Kalaba
  • Institution: Institute of General and Physical Chemistry Belgrade, Serbia
  • Title: Assessment of Honey Authenticity Using Chromatographic Methods
Prof. Marcin Frankowski
  • Institution: Adam Mickiewicz University Poznań, Poland
  • Title: Speciation analysis – where are we and where will we be?
Prof. Anetta Zioła-Frankowska
  • Institution: Adam Mickiewicz University Poznań, Poland
  • Title: Food analysis of recent market products with a risk assessment factors
Prof. Slavica Oljačić
  • Institution: Faculty of Pharmacy, Belgrade, Serbia
  • Title: Application of Separation Methods in Biomimetic Studies and the Determination of Physicochemical Properties of Imidazoline and α-Adrenergic Receptor Ligands

Prof. Milkica Crevar
  • Institution: Faculty of Pharmacy, Belgrade, Serbia
  • Title: Morpholino chalcones – comparative analysis of the application of liquid and thin-layer chromatography methods for lipophilicity testing
Prof. Massimo Del Bubba
  • Institution: University of Florence, Italy
  • Title: Analysis of microplastics in aqueous matrices by pyrolysis-gas chromatography-mass spectrometry: dream or reality
Prof. Jasmina Petreska Stanoeva
  • Institution:  Ss. Cyril and Methodius University in Skopje, Macedonia
  • Title: Innovative and Eco-Friendly NADES Extraction with Mass Spectrometry for Phytochemical Profiling in Plants
